The radical right-wing Christian group Ohio Restoration Project has announced a campaign against Reform Ohio Now.
"Their leader, the Rev. Russell Johnson, (along with televangelist Rod Parsley), is training thousands of "Patriot Pastors" to mobilize churchgoers all over Ohio to try to stop us from cleaning up Ohio corruption. At their kickoff meeting, the guest of honor was Secretary of State Kenneth Blackwell--the same man in charge of overseeing Ohio elections. Blackwell will be featured on 30-second radio ads promoting this group's agenda and supporting the "Ohio for Jesus" rally set for the spring of 2006.
